Wear Sunscreen

Playing golf in hot weather can be enjoyable, but it’s important to take safety precautions. Wearing sunscreen is one of the most important things you can do to keep yourself safe while playing golf in hot weather. Make sure you apply a generous amount of sunscreen before heading out on the course and reapply as needed throughout the day. Also, wear clothing that covers your arms and legs, as well as a wide-brimmed hat, to keep the sun off your skin.

Dressing Appropriately for Golf in Hot Weather

Golfing in hot weather can be a great experience, but it is important to dress appropriately to ensure you stay cool and comfortable. The key to dressing for golf in hot weather is choosing lightweight, breathable fabrics that will wick away moisture. A good rule of thumb is to avoid wearing anything too bulky or restrictive. You should also choose light colors that will reflect the heat and avoid darker colors that will absorb it.

Stay Hydrated

Golfers playing in hot weather need to stay hydrated in order to perform their best. It is important to drink plenty of fluids, especially water, before, during, and after a round of golf. If you are feeling thirsty, it means you are already dehydrated and need to drink more fluids. Make sure to bring water or a sports drink with you on the course and take regular breaks to rehydrate. It is also important to limit your alcohol consumption as alcohol can contribute to dehydration.
